About Olivier Alphand

Olivier Alphand is a scholar working on Computer Networks and Communications, Aerospace Engineering and Electrical and Electronic Engineering, having authored 10 papers that have together received 254 indexed citations. Recurring topics across this work include Energy Efficient Wireless Sensor Networks (4 papers), Wireless Networks and Protocols (3 papers) and Energy Harvesting in Wireless Networks (2 papers). The work is most often cited by research in Computer Networks and Communications (196 citations), Information Systems (153 citations) and Signal Processing (18 citations). Olivier Alphand has collaborated with scholars based in France, Italy and Germany. Frequent co-authors include Andrzej Duda, Franck Rousseau, Michele Amoretti, Gianluigi Ferrari, Francesco Zanichelli, Bernard Tourancheau, Luca Veltri, Roberto Guizzetti, Mališa Vučinić and Martin Heusse. Their work appears in journals such as IEEE Internet of Things Journal, Computer Networks and arXiv (Cornell University).
